SocialBee costs $24.20 to $449 per per month as of July 2026, with 6 plans available. Plans: Bootstrap at $29/per month, Accelerate at $49/per month, Pro at $99/per month, Pro50 Small at $179/per month, Pro100 Medium at $329/per month, and Pro150 Large at $449/per month. Negotiation Tactics
Annual Billing Discounts
Opting for annual billing provides a significant discount of up to 16% or two months free compared to monthly payments.
Source: https://masterblogging.com
Promotional Offers
SocialBee occasionally offers discounts, such as 50% off standard monthly plans for three months, or specific codes like "SBDAY2026" for agency plans.
Source: https://socialbee.com
Utilize Free Trial
Utilizing the 14-day free trial allows buyers to thoroughly evaluate the platform before committing to a paid plan, potentially avoiding unnecessary costs.

Common Mistakes
- Accepting the first price offered
- Negotiating without competitive quotes
- Revealing your budget too early
- Signing at the beginning of a quarter
- Forgetting to negotiate renewal terms upfront

04 Should I use a procurement team or negotiate directly?
For deals over $50K annually, consider involving procurement or a buying group. They have experience negotiating software contracts and may get better terms. For smaller deals, negotiating directly works well.
05 What if SocialBee says the price is non-negotiable?
This is often a starting position. Ask to speak with a manager, mention you're evaluating competitors, or wait until quarter-end. If truly non-negotiable, negotiate on other terms like payment terms, support, or contract length.
